AWS is Amazon’s cloud platform. It is widely known for its large service catalog, developer-friendly tools, global infrastructure, and deep cloud-native capabilities.

Azure is Microsoft’s cloud platform. It is strong in enterprise environments, especially for companies that already use Microsoft products such as Windows Server, Microsoft 365, Active Directory, SQL Server, Teams, Power BI, and Dynamics 365.

Both platforms are powerful. The best choice depends on how your business works.

Quick Overview

AWS is often preferred by developers, startups, SaaS companies, and businesses that want maximum flexibility. It provides cloud services for compute, storage, networking, databases, machine learning, analytics, serverless apps, containers, and security.

Azure is often preferred by organizations already connected to Microsoft’s ecosystem. If your company relies heavily on Windows, Microsoft identity tools, Office apps, or enterprise software, Azure can feel more natural.

In simple words, AWS is usually stronger for cloud-native flexibility, while Azure is usually stronger for Microsoft-centered business environments.

AWS Strengths

AWS has been a major name in cloud computing for a long time. It offers a very large range of services, which makes it suitable for many industries and project types.

One of AWS’s biggest strengths is flexibility. Whether you are building a simple website, a complex SaaS product, a mobile app backend, an e-commerce system, or an AI-powered platform, AWS gives you many ways to design your infrastructure.

AWS is also popular among developers because it supports many programming languages, frameworks, deployment styles, and automation tools. Services like Amazon EC2, Amazon S3, AWS Lambda, Amazon RDS, DynamoDB, CloudFront, and Elastic Beanstalk are widely used across modern cloud projects.

For businesses that want deep customization and strong technical control, AWS is a serious option.

Azure Strengths

Azure’s biggest advantage is its connection with Microsoft’s business ecosystem. Many companies already use Microsoft tools daily. For those companies, Azure can feel like a natural extension of their existing environment.

Azure works well with Windows Server, Active Directory, Microsoft Entra ID, Microsoft 365, SQL Server, Power BI, and many enterprise applications. This makes it attractive for companies that want cloud services without completely changing their existing systems.

Azure is also strong in hybrid cloud. Many businesses still keep some systems on local servers while moving other workloads to the cloud. Azure provides useful tools for managing both cloud and on-premises environments together.

For traditional businesses, enterprise IT teams, and Microsoft-based organizations, Azure can reduce friction.

Pricing

Both AWS and Azure use pay-as-you-go pricing models. This means businesses usually pay for what they use rather than buying physical servers upfront.

This is helpful because a business can start small and scale later. However, cloud pricing can become complicated if resources are not managed carefully.

AWS pricing is flexible, but users must monitor services closely. Running unused servers, storing unnecessary data, or forgetting active resources can increase costs.

Azure pricing is also flexible, and it may offer advantages for companies using existing Microsoft licenses. Some businesses can reduce costs through reserved instances, savings plans, or Microsoft licensing benefits.

The safest approach is to use cloud cost calculators before committing. A business should estimate compute, storage, bandwidth, databases, backups, and support costs before choosing a provider.

Security

Security is one of the strongest areas for both platforms. AWS and Azure both provide identity management, encryption, network security, compliance tools, threat detection, logging, and monitoring.

AWS uses services such as IAM, KMS, GuardDuty, CloudTrail, Security Hub, and Shield to help secure cloud environments.

Azure uses tools such as Microsoft Entra ID, Defender for Cloud, Key Vault, Sentinel, and Azure Monitor for security and governance.

The important point is this: cloud platforms provide security tools, but businesses must configure them correctly. Weak passwords, open storage buckets, poor access rules, and missing backups can create risk on any platform.

Security is a shared responsibility. The cloud provider protects the infrastructure, while the business must protect its data, users, apps, and configurations.

AI and Machine Learning

Artificial intelligence has become a major reason businesses compare AWS and Azure.

AWS offers services such as Amazon SageMaker, Amazon Bedrock, Rekognition, Comprehend, Lex, Polly, and other AI tools. These services help teams build machine learning models, generative AI apps, chatbots, image recognition systems, and data-driven products.

Azure has a strong position in AI because of its Microsoft ecosystem. Azure AI services, Azure Machine Learning, and Azure OpenAI Service are useful for businesses that want to build AI solutions while staying inside Microsoft’s cloud environment.

For developer-heavy AI projects, AWS gives broad technical flexibility. For enterprise AI connected to Microsoft tools, Azure may feel more convenient.

Databases

AWS and Azure both offer several database services.

AWS provides Amazon RDS, Aurora, DynamoDB, Redshift, ElastiCache, Neptune, and other database options. These cover relational databases, NoSQL, data warehousing, graph databases, and caching.

Azure provides Azure SQL Database, Cosmos DB, Azure Database for PostgreSQL, Azure Database for MySQL, Synapse Analytics, and Redis-based services.

If your business already uses Microsoft SQL Server, Azure may be easier to adopt. If your team wants more database variety and cloud-native flexibility, AWS is very strong.

The right database choice depends on your application type, data size, query pattern, performance needs, and budget.

Storage

Storage is one of the most common cloud needs. Businesses use cloud storage for files, backups, media, logs, app data, and archives.

AWS has Amazon S3, one of the most popular object storage services in the cloud industry. It is widely used for websites, app assets, backups, data lakes, and static file hosting.

Azure has Azure Blob Storage, which serves a similar purpose and works well inside Microsoft-based cloud environments.

Both platforms offer durable, scalable storage. The difference usually comes down to existing tools, pricing, region availability, and team experience.

Developer Experience

AWS is loved by many developers because it offers deep control and many services. Developers can build almost anything, from simple APIs to complex distributed systems.

The trade-off is complexity. AWS has many services, and choosing the right one requires experience.

Azure is also developer-friendly, especially for teams using .NET, Visual Studio, GitHub, Microsoft DevOps tools, and enterprise app frameworks.

If your development team works heavily with JavaScript, Python, Node.js, containers, serverless apps, or open-source tools, both platforms can work well. If your team works mostly with .NET and Microsoft tools, Azure may feel smoother.

Hybrid Cloud

Hybrid cloud means using both local infrastructure and cloud infrastructure together.

Azure is especially strong here because many traditional businesses already run Microsoft systems on-premises. Azure helps connect those systems with cloud services.

AWS also supports hybrid cloud, but Azure often feels more natural for companies with existing Microsoft-based IT infrastructure.

For businesses that cannot move everything to the cloud at once, hybrid cloud support can be a major deciding factor.

Migration

Migration means moving apps, databases, files, and systems from local servers or another cloud provider to a new cloud platform.

AWS provides many migration tools and services. Azure also provides strong migration support, especially for Windows Server, SQL Server, and Microsoft workloads.

Migration should not be rushed. A business should review its current systems, dependencies, security rules, downtime risks, and cost expectations before moving.

The best migration plan usually starts small. Move one workload, test performance, check costs, improve security, and then continue step by step.

Vendor Lock-In

Vendor lock-in happens when a business becomes too dependent on one cloud provider’s tools. Later, moving away becomes expensive or difficult.

Both AWS and Azure can create lock-in if a company uses too many provider-specific services.

This is not always bad. Managed services can save time and reduce maintenance. But businesses should understand the trade-off.

To reduce lock-in, companies can use containers, open-source databases, standard APIs, and portable architectures where possible.

Which Is Better?

There is no single winner for every business.

AWS is better if your business wants flexibility, a large service catalog, strong developer control, and cloud-native architecture.

Azure is better if your business already uses Microsoft tools, needs hybrid cloud, depends on Windows systems, or wants strong enterprise integration.

A small SaaS company may prefer AWS. A corporate office using Microsoft 365 and Active Directory may prefer Azure. An e-commerce store can use either. A bank or healthcare company may compare compliance, security, and support before deciding.

The best cloud platform is the one that fits your actual workload.

Simple Decision Guide

Select AWS if you want broad cloud services, strong developer flexibility, serverless options, scalable infrastructure, and a mature cloud-native ecosystem.

Choose Azure if you want Microsoft integration, enterprise identity management, hybrid cloud support, and smoother compatibility with Windows and Microsoft business tools.

Choose both only if your business has a strong reason for a multi-cloud strategy. Multi-cloud can improve flexibility, but it also increases complexity, cost management, monitoring work, and security planning.
